Debugger

Definition and Explanation

TL;DR – Brief Definition

Go to FAQs →

Debugger: Ein Debugger ist ein Software-Tool, das in der Softwareentwicklung eingesetzt wird, um Fehler und Defekte in einem Computerprogramm zu identifizieren und zu beseitigen. Es handelt sich um eine essentielle Komponente sowohl in der Entwicklung als auch in der Wartung von Programmen, da er Entwicklern hilft, den Quellcode zu überprüfen und Fehler zu finden. Ein Debugger ermöglicht es Programmierern, den genauen Zustand eines Programms zur Laufzeit zu analysieren, indem er die Ausführung verlangsamt oder anhält und es den Entwicklern ermöglicht, den Programmverlauf zu untersuchen. Dieser Vorgang wird als Debugging bezeichnet. Der Debugger fungiert als eine Art Schnittstelle zwischen dem Entwickler und dem Computerprogramm. Er ermöglicht es dem Entwickler, den Programmfluss zu steuern, indem er Breakpoints setzt, durch den Code schrittweise navigiert und den Zustand von Variablen überwacht. Der Debugger stellt auch umfangreiche Informationen über den Zustand des Programms zur Verfügung, einschließlich Speicherinhalten, Registerwerten und Stack-Traces. In modernen Entwicklungsumgebungen bietet ein Debugger auch erweiterte Features wie das Überwachen und Ändern von Variablenwerten in Echtzeit, das Aufzeichnen von Programmabläufen für spätere Analysen und das Steuern des Programms durch bedingte Anweisungen. Dies ermöglicht es den Entwicklern, komplexe Fehler zu identifizieren und zu korrigieren. Die Verwendung eines Debuggers erleichtert den Entwicklungsprozess erheblich, da er Entwicklern dabei hilft, Fehler schneller zu beheben und die Qualität des Codes zu verbessern. Durch die frühzeitige Identifizierung und Behebung von Fehlern können Entwickler sicherstellen, dass das Programm zuverlässig und funktionsfähig ist. Dies ist von entscheidender Bedeutung, insbesondere in den Kapitalmärkten, in denen eine fehlerhafte Software zu erheblichen finanziellen Verlusten führen kann. In der Welt der Kapitalmärkte, insbesondere in den Bereichen Aktien, Kredite, Anleihen, Geldmärkte und Kryptowährungen, ist es unabdingbar, fortschrittliche Fehleranalysetools wie Debugger einzusetzen, um die Integrität von Handelssystemen und Investitionsplattformen zu gewährleisten. Investoren und Finanzprofis sind auf zuverlässige und fehlerfreie Software angewiesen, um fundierte Entscheidungen zu treffen und Risiken zu minimieren. Der Debugger spielt eine entscheidende Rolle bei der Sicherstellung genau dieser Verlässlichkeit und Genauigkeit. Auf Eulerpool.com, einer führenden Website für Aktienforschung und Finanznachrichten, ähnlich wie Bloomberg Terminal, Thomson Reuters und FactSet Research Systems, bieten wir ein umfassendes Glossar/Lexikon für Investoren im Bereich Kapitalmärkte. Unser Glossar enthält detaillierte Erklärungen von Fachtermini wie Debugger, die sowohl für Anfänger als auch für erfahrene Investoren von großem Nutzen sind.

Detailed Definition

Ein Debugger ist ein Software-Tool, das in der Softwareentwicklung eingesetzt wird, um Fehler und Defekte in einem Computerprogramm zu identifizieren und zu beseitigen. Es handelt sich um eine essentielle Komponente sowohl in der Entwicklung als auch in der Wartung von Programmen, da er Entwicklern hilft, den Quellcode zu überprüfen und Fehler zu finden. Ein Debugger ermöglicht es Programmierern, den genauen Zustand eines Programms zur Laufzeit zu analysieren, indem er die Ausführung verlangsamt oder anhält und es den Entwicklern ermöglicht, den Programmverlauf zu untersuchen. Dieser Vorgang wird als Debugging bezeichnet. Der Debugger fungiert als eine Art Schnittstelle zwischen dem Entwickler und dem Computerprogramm. Er ermöglicht es dem Entwickler, den Programmfluss zu steuern, indem er Breakpoints setzt, durch den Code schrittweise navigiert und den Zustand von Variablen überwacht. Der Debugger stellt auch umfangreiche Informationen über den Zustand des Programms zur Verfügung, einschließlich Speicherinhalten, Registerwerten und Stack-Traces. In modernen Entwicklungsumgebungen bietet ein Debugger auch erweiterte Features wie das Überwachen und Ändern von Variablenwerten in Echtzeit, das Aufzeichnen von Programmabläufen für spätere Analysen und das Steuern des Programms durch bedingte Anweisungen. Dies ermöglicht es den Entwicklern, komplexe Fehler zu identifizieren und zu korrigieren. Die Verwendung eines Debuggers erleichtert den Entwicklungsprozess erheblich, da er Entwicklern dabei hilft, Fehler schneller zu beheben und die Qualität des Codes zu verbessern. Durch die frühzeitige Identifizierung und Behebung von Fehlern können Entwickler sicherstellen, dass das Programm zuverlässig und funktionsfähig ist. Dies ist von entscheidender Bedeutung, insbesondere in den Kapitalmärkten, in denen eine fehlerhafte Software zu erheblichen finanziellen Verlusten führen kann. In der Welt der Kapitalmärkte, insbesondere in den Bereichen Aktien, Kredite, Anleihen, Geldmärkte und Kryptowährungen, ist es unabdingbar, fortschrittliche Fehleranalysetools wie Debugger einzusetzen, um die Integrität von Handelssystemen und Investitionsplattformen zu gewährleisten. Investoren und Finanzprofis sind auf zuverlässige und fehlerfreie Software angewiesen, um fundierte Entscheidungen zu treffen und Risiken zu minimieren. Der Debugger spielt eine entscheidende Rolle bei der Sicherstellung genau dieser Verlässlichkeit und Genauigkeit. Auf Eulerpool.com, einer führenden Website für Aktienforschung und Finanznachrichten, ähnlich wie Bloomberg Terminal, Thomson Reuters und FactSet Research Systems, bieten wir ein umfassendes Glossar/Lexikon für Investoren im Bereich Kapitalmärkte. Unser Glossar enthält detaillierte Erklärungen von Fachtermini wie Debugger, die sowohl für Anfänger als auch für erfahrene Investoren von großem Nutzen sind.

Frequently Asked Questions about Debugger

What does Debugger mean?

Ein Debugger ist ein Software-Tool, das in der Softwareentwicklung eingesetzt wird, um Fehler und Defekte in einem Computerprogramm zu identifizieren und zu beseitigen. Es handelt sich um eine essentielle Komponente sowohl in der Entwicklung als auch in der Wartung von Programmen, da er Entwicklern hilft, den Quellcode zu überprüfen und Fehler zu finden.

How is Debugger used in investing?

"Debugger" helps categorize information and better understand decisions in the stock market. Context is always important (industry, market phase, comparables).

How do I recognize Debugger in practice?

Look for where the term appears in company reports, financial metrics, or news. Typically, "Debugger" is used to describe developments or make figures comparable.

What are common mistakes with Debugger?

Common mistakes include: wrong comparisons (apples to oranges), isolated analysis without context, and over-interpreting individual values. Use "Debugger" together with other metrics and information.

Which terms are closely related to Debugger?

You can find similar terms below under related entries. These help to better distinguish "Debugger" and understand it in the bigger picture.

Favorit Pembaca di Kamus Bursa Eulerpool

Kostenauflösung

Kostenauflösung ist ein Begriff, der in den Kapitalmärkten häufig Verwendung findet und sich auf den Prozess der Erstattung von Kosten bezieht, die bei der Ausführung von Wertpapiergeschäften angefallen sind. In...

Umsatzindex

Umsatzindex - Definition Der Umsatzindex ist ein wichtiges Instrument zur Analyse des Handelsvolumens auf dem Kapitalmarkt. Er misst die Schwankungen des durchschnittlichen Handelsvolumens im Vergleich zu einem Basiszeitraum. Dieser Index bietet...

Rostow

Rostow - Definition und Erklärung Der Begriff "Rostow" bezieht sich auf das nach dem amerikanischen Wirtschaftswissenschaftler Walt Whitman Rostow benannte Entwicklungsmodell. Das Rostow-Modell, auch bekannt als Stufenmodell oder Modernisierungstheorie, wurde in...

Filmförderungsanstalt (FFA)

Die Filmförderungsanstalt (FFA) ist eine in Deutschland ansässige Institution zur Förderung der deutschen Filmindustrie. Als eine unabhängige öffentlich-rechtliche Einrichtung arbeitet die FFA eng mit der Filmwirtschaft und den staatlichen Stellen...

Hauptabschlussübersicht (HAÜ)

Hauptabschlussübersicht (HAÜ) ist ein wichtiger Begriff im Bereich der Finanzberichterstattung und bezieht sich auf einen umfassenden Bericht über die finanzielle Situation eines Unternehmens. Diese Zusammenfassung stellt eine kritische Ressource für...

Heiratshäufigkeiten

"Heiratshäufigkeiten" ist ein Begriff, der in der Finanzwelt verwendet wird, um die Häufigkeit von Ehepartnerschaften in einem bestimmten Kontext zu beschreiben. In Anbetracht seiner Bedeutung für die Kapitalmärkte bezieht sich...

Erstattungsverfahren

Erstattungsverfahren ist ein Begriff, der häufig im Zusammenhang mit dem deutschen Kapitalmarkt verwendet wird und bezieht sich auf den Prozess der Rückerstattung von Kapital oder Wertpapieren an Investoren. Dieser Prozess...

Zinsänderungsrisiko

Zinsänderungsrisiko ist ein bedeutender Begriff im Bereich der Kapitalmärkte, insbesondere im Bereich von Anleihen und Krediten. Es bezieht sich auf das Risiko, das durch Veränderungen der Zinssätze entsteht, und wie...

Verband der privaten Krankenversicherung e.V. (PKV-Verband)

Der Verband der privaten Krankenversicherung e.V. (PKV-Verband) ist ein maßgeblicher und hoch angesehener Interessenverband, der die Belange der privaten Krankenversicherungsunternehmen in Deutschland vertritt. Als Sprachrohr und Organisationsplattform vereint der PKV-Verband...

Fontänentheorie

Die Fontänentheorie ist ein Konzept im Zusammenhang mit dem Verhalten von Investoren auf den Kapitalmärkten. Es wurde erstmals von dem renommierten Wirtschaftswissenschaftler Robert J. Shiller eingeführt. Die Fontänentheorie beschreibt einen...